导读 小伙伴们有没有想过用MATLAB对语音进行神奇的处理?✨今天就来聊聊这个有趣的话题!语音的变速和变调技术在音频编辑、音乐制作以及语音合成...
小伙伴们有没有想过用MATLAB对语音进行神奇的处理?✨今天就来聊聊这个有趣的话题!语音的变速和变调技术在音频编辑、音乐制作以及语音合成领域有着广泛应用。变速而不改变音调,或者同时调整两者,听起来是不是很酷?😎
首先,我们需要加载一段语音信号,这一步可以使用MATLAB中的audioread函数完成。接着,通过调整采样率来实现变速效果,比如放慢或加快播放速度。如果想同时改变音调,就需要更复杂的算法了,比如基于傅里叶变换或短时傅里叶变换的方法。💡
在这个过程中,MATLAB提供了丰富的工具箱支持,比如Signal Processing Toolbox和Audio System Toolbox。利用这些工具,我们可以轻松实现各种创意效果,甚至制作出独特的音效作品!🎶
最后,记得用audiowrite保存你的成果哦!🌟用MATLAB探索声音的奥秘,让科技与艺术碰撞出更多火花吧!💬
版权声明:本文由用户上传,如有侵权请联系删除!